George Hanlon ObituaryObituary published on Legacy.com by Johnson Tiller Funeral Home on Mar. 10, 2026.GEORGE WAYNE HANLON, 78, of Wayne, W.Va., passed away Sunday, March 8, 2026, at St. Mary's Medical Center. He was born March 28, 1947, in Columbus, Ohio, a son of the late Harold and Marjorie Hanlon. His wife Wanda Elaine Hanlon also preceded him in death along with two sons, Mark Hanlon and George Hanlon, Jr.; one brother Bill Dodson; and one sister, Beverly School.Survivors include four children, Lisa Cremeans (Kodie Pizelli)of Wayne, Melissa Hanlon of Bluefield, W.Va., Michelle Lamont of Columbus, Oh., and Angie Nutt (Steven French) of North Fort Myers, Fla.; eight grandchildren Johnathon Thompson, Alexis Chafin (Austin Ferrell), both of Wayne, Ronald (Chloe) Brewer of Hornell, N.Y., Tyler Brewer of Wayne, Justin Thompson of Zanesville, Oh., Randy Hall (Rebecca Dalla Costa) of North Ft. Myers, Jessie Hall, also of North Ft. Myers, Zachary Hall (Diana Smith) of Lakeland, Fla.; and five great grandchildren Alaina Thompson, Laila Adkins, Kasey Molina, Katelyn Molina, Kiko Molina, and Chelsea Brewer.Also surviving is one brother, Joseph (Joretta) Hanlon of Florida; one sister Laketa Stafford as well as several nieces, nephews, and friends.Johnson Tiller Funeral Home is in charge of arrangements which are incomplete at this time.
